So You Think You Can Dance judge Mary Murphy is probably one of the very few people not surprised that Arnold Schwarzenegger fathered a child with a housekeeper, and did not tell his wife of 25 years for over a decade. And that’s because she knows a lot about his wandering eye.

Murphy recently spoke to PopEater about the Schwarzenegger scandal and how news that he had an affair that resulted in an illegitimate son tore up his marriage to Maria Shriver.

The dancing pro says she’s not that surprised to hear that the former Governor cheated on his wife, especially after hearing he shamelessly hit on her makeup artist in an elevator.

What’s more, he had never seen her before that – and it took him only about 2 seconds to make a pass at her.

“He even hit on my makeup artist in two seconds. Two seconds in an elevator. That’s all it took,” Murphy says for the aforementioned e-zine.

“The door shut, the two of them in there, and he leans down and says, ‘Do you want to kiss me?’ And she backed up and she’s like... Well, she’s one of my makeup artists,” the television star adds.

“I’m not going to say which one, but this is true, and in such a short period of time,” Murphy says, realizing that she was about to give the woman’s name away.

Nevertheless, this incident is enough to make anyone understand how much of a womanizer Arnold is – or was, Murphy stresses.

“I mean can you imagine on a daily basis how many women, though, that he has hit on. This is somebody he’d never seen before,” she explains.

Reports yesterday had it that Arnold was still hoping he could win Maria back and that he was putting all his efforts towards making a reconciliation happen – so it could be that he put his womanizing ways past him.

If not, he and Maria are heading for a divorce, and he could end up paying between $100 and $200 million for a settlement.
